Experience rapid testing in an agile environment through the automation of requirements and the design of tests. Agile Requirements Designer enhances the performance of leading companies by providing comprehensive support for requirements engineering, optimizing test cases, automating test design, facilitating in-sprint testing, and much more. Centralize all testing and development initiatives with one reliable reference point. This approach allows for testing that is both rapidly scalable and easy to manage. In contrast to other software testing solutions, Agile Requirements Designer clarifies and eliminates ambiguity in requirements by using diagrams that illustrate these requirements as mathematically accurate visual flows, thus improving the precision of requirements engineering. Leverage the automated test design features of Agile Requirements Designer to fully embrace test-driven development. By doing so, you will achieve extensive test coverage while minimizing the number of test cases and generate test data automatically as you create test cases, enhancing your overall efficiency. Furthermore, this tool not only simplifies the testing process but also empowers teams to adapt quickly to changes, ensuring a robust development cycle.

Discover all the essential tools to construct dependable software with confidence through Chaos Engineering. Take advantage of Gremlin's extensive range of failure scenarios to conduct experiments throughout your entire infrastructure, whether it's bare metal, cloud platforms, containerized setups, Kubernetes, applications, or serverless architectures. You can manipulate resources by throttling CPU, memory, I/O, and disk usage, reboot hosts, terminate processes, and even simulate time travel. Additionally, you can introduce network latency, create blackholes for traffic, drop packets, and simulate DNS failures. Ensure your code is resilient by testing for potential failures and delays in serverless functions. Furthermore, you have the ability to limit the effects of these experiments to specific users, devices, or a certain percentage of traffic, enabling precise assessments of your system's robustness. This approach allows for a thorough understanding of how your software reacts under various stress conditions.
